Sodium Carboxymethyl Starch is an excellent ingredient for improving the texture and consistency of cosmetic products. Being derived from natural starch sources and then chemically modified, it appears as a white to off-white powder in its raw form. In common products like creams, lotions, and gels, this ingredient adds a creamy texture that spreads easily on the skin. It also prevents the separation of other ingredients in a formulation. Compared to other thickening agents like Xanthan Gum and Carbomer, Sodium Carboxymethyl Starch has a slightly milder thickening ability, which is great for a wide range of products.
What is SODIUM CARBOXYMETHYL STARCH used for?
Sodium Carboxymethyl Starch is a background ingredient in cosmetics, renowned for its sensory-enhancing properties. Being essentially plant-derived and non-irritating, it is widely used in both skin care and hair care products.
For skin: Sodium Carboxymethyl Starch is primarily a thickener that is used in creams and gels to make such products smoother and easier to apply. It also prevents the separation of oil-based and water-based ingredients over time. Further, this ingredient forms a light, breathable film on the surface of the skin that enhances hydration and provides a silky, non-greasy feel.
For hair: In hair care products like gels, mousses, and styling creams, Sodium Carboxymethyl Starch is used to improve the texture and application of the formulation. It forms a film on the shafts, which reduces frizz and improves manageability.
Origin
Sodium Carboxymethyl Starch comes from natural starches like corn, potato, or tapioca. After extraction, the natural starch is first cleaned and dried, and then treated with an alkaline solution to make the starch granules more reactive. Further, a carboxymethylating agent is added to make Sodium Carboxymethyl Starch. The final ingredient is purified and dried.

Safety Profile
Sodium Carboxymethyl Starch is safe and non-toxic for use in cosmetics. Being a natural alternative to synthetically derived thickeners and film-formers, it is well-tolerated by most skin types. It has a very low irritation and sensitization potential and is also non-comedogenic. Additionally, Sodium Carboxymethyl Starch is biodegradable and safe for the environment.
